Magnetic resonance imaging (MRI) is gaining importance in cardiology as the noninvasive test of choice for patients with a multitude of cardiovascular problems. Recently, cardiovascular MRI has emerged as an important noninvasive diagnostic modality in the assessment of coronary artery disease. Because of its superior spatial resolution, integration of qualitative and quantitative methodology, and excellent reproducibility, MRI has advantages over conventional noninvasive modalities currently used in the evaluation of coronary artery disease. This article reviews the rapidly expanding recent literature that has now established cardiovascular MRI as an ideal choice in the evaluation of myocardial ischemia (including dobutamine cine MRI and vasodilator perfusion MRI techniques). We further discuss the role of delayed contrast-enhanced MRI and low-dose dobutamine cine MRI for evaluation of myocardial viability. Comparisons with more established techniques, such as dobutamine stress echocardiography, single-photon emission computed tomography perfusion imaging, and positron emission tomography, are reviewed.  相似文献

Cardiac magnetic resonance imaging (cMRI) is a promising non-invasive technique to assess the presence of coronary artery disease (CAD), which is free of ionizing radiation and iodine contrast. cMRI can detect CAD by angiographic methods or indirectly by perfusion stress techniques. While coronary angiography by cMRI remains limited to research protocols, stress perfusion cMRI is currently being applied worldwide in the clinical setting. Studies have shown good correlation between adenosine-induced stress myocardial perfusion cMRI and single-photon-emission computed tomography or positron emission tomography to detect CAD. Quantitative methods to analyze cMRI perfusion data have been developed in an attempt to provide a more objective imaging interpretation. Standardization of such quantitative methods, with minimal operator dependency, would be useful for clinical and research applications. Myocardial perfusion reserve (MPR), calculated using Fermi deconvolution technique, has been compared with well established anatomical and physiological CAD detection techniques. MPR appears to be the most accurate quantitative index to detect anatomical and hemodynamically significant CAD. Beyond physiological assessment of CAD, cMRI provides information regarding regional and global left ventricular function and morphology, myocardial infarction size, transmurality and viability. Such comprehensive information would require the performance of multiple tests if other modalities were used. This article describes current applications of cMRI for evaluation of patients with CAD.  相似文献

The use of cardiovascular imaging is growing inexorably and concerns have been expressed about its cost and radiation safety. In this study, the relative environmental impact of MRI, single photon emission tomography and cardiac ultrasound (echo) for the diagnosis of coronary artery disease were examined. The results emphasise that echo causes the least environmental impact at each stage of its life cycle. The effect of one echo on human health, ecosystem effects and resource use was of the order of 1-20% of those of the alternative methods. Although there are circumstances in which one imaging modality is preferred on clinical grounds, when everything else is equal, these results support the selection of echocardiography as the preferred test on environmental grounds.  相似文献

Background

Ischemic coronary artery disease (CAD) is a major cause for morbidity and mortality resulting in a continuously increasing number of diagnostic interventions. We have validated a new hybrid imaging method using minimized radiation dose for rapid non-invasive prediction of invasive coronary angiography (CA) findings with regard to coronary lesion detection and revascularization.

Methods

Forty patients referred for elective invasive coronary angiography (CA) due to suspected CAD were prospectively enrolled to undergo a low-dose CTCA with prospective ECG-triggering and a stress-only SPECT-MPI scan administering half of the standard low-dose stress 99mTc-tetrofosmin activity. The latter was acquired immediately after adenosine stress (omitting the standard 30-60 min waiting time). After fusing CTCA and SPECT-MPI decisions towards conservative management versus revascularization strategy based on hybrid images were compared to the decisions taken by the interventional operator in the catheterization laboratory based on CA. The latter served as standard of reference.

Results

Hybrid images yielded sensitivity, specificity, positive and negative predictive values and accuracy of 100%, 96.0%, 100%, 93.8% and 97.5% for predicting coronary revascularization. The estimated mean effective radiation doses were significantly lower for hybrid imaging (4.7 ± 1.0 mSv) than for invasive CA (8.7 ± 4.2 mSv; P < 0.001 vs. hybrid). Total non-invasive protocol time was below 60 min, comparing favourably to standard SPECT protocols.

Conclusions

Rapid cardiac hybrid imaging allows accurate prediction of invasive CA findings and of treatment decision despite minimized radiation dose and protocol time.  相似文献

目的探讨多巴酚丁胺负荷超声心动图(DSE)结合组织多普勒应变率成像技术(SRI)诊断老年人冠心病的临床价值。方法 98例老年疑诊冠心病的患者行DSE+SRI检查,测定不同多巴酚丁胺负荷剂量时各心室壁中段收缩期心肌峰值应变率(SRpeak),2周内完成冠状动脉造影(CAG),对比分析SRpeak和CAG对老年人冠心病的诊断价值。结果与CAG相比,SRpeak诊断老年人冠心病敏感度、特异度、准确度分别为71.7%、82.2%、78.0%;SRpeak在不同多巴酚丁胺负荷剂量时诊断的敏感度和特异度不同,在40μg·kg~(-1)·min~(-1)负荷剂量时最高,分别为75.0%、90.4%;对于三支冠状动脉血管的定位诊断均表现为高特异度。结论多巴酚丁胺负荷定量应变率成像是一项安全、有效、无创诊断老年人冠心病的方法。  相似文献

目的 探讨多巴酚丁胺负荷超声心动图(DSE)与定量组织多普勒技术(TDI)相结合诊断老年冠心病的临床价值. 方法 98例老年患者行DSE与TDI相结合检查,测定不同多巴酚丁胺负荷剂量时各室壁中段收缩期心肌运动峰值速度(Vpeak)、收缩期心肌峰值位移(Dpeak)、收缩期峰值应变率(SRpeak)、收缩期峰值应变(Speak),2周内完成冠状动脉造影. 结果 和冠状动脉造影相比,Vpeak、Dpeak、SRpeak、Speak诊断老年人冠心病的敏感性、特异性、精确性分别为Vpeak82.4%、61.7% 、72.4%,Dpeak 82.4%、59.5%、71.4%,SRpeak 71.7%、82.2%、78%,Speak 78.6%、72.3%、74.7%.DSE+ TDI不良反应轻. 结论 DSE与TDI是一项安全、有效、无创诊断老年冠心病的方法,具有较高的敏感性和特异性.  相似文献

腺苷负荷试验心肌灌注显像在老年人冠心病中的临床应用   总被引:1,自引:0,他引:1  
目的 评价腺苷负荷试验心肌灌注显像在诊断老年人冠心病的准确性及临床应用的特点.方法 63例临床疑诊冠心病或已诊断但病情不稳定需介入治疗老年患者,住院后分别行腺苷负荷试验心肌灌注显像和冠状动脉(冠动)造影检查.腺苷负荷试验心肌灌注采用单光子发射断层显像图像采集系统,腺苷以140μg·kg-1·min-1静脉注射,用药时间6 min,注射过程中全程监测心电图、血压及患者的症状.于注射腺苷3 min末,静脉注射核素显像剂99cm Tc-MIBI 925 MBq,1.5 h后行心肌灌注断层显像,若显像异常,次日行静息心肌显像.冠脉造影按常规程序,在腺苷负荷试验心,肌灌注显像前后1周内进行.结果 63例中,53例冠脉造影阳性,10例阴性,而腺苷负荷试验心肌灌注显像51例阳性,7例阴性.腺苷负荷试验心肌灌注显像诊断老年人冠心病的总体敏感性为96.2%,特异性为70.0%,阳性预测值94.4%,阴性预测值77.8%,准确性为92.1%.53例冠脉造影显示,冠脉狭窄病变中,单支病变29例,二支14例,三支10例;累及左前降支(LAD)44支,左回旋支(LCX)18支,右冠脉(RCA)25支.腺苷负荷试验心肌灌注显像判断血管病变以LAD敏感性最高,达到95.5%;RCA次之,为84.0%;LCX最差,仅为55.6%;但特异性可达100%.监测过程中,32例(50.0%)患者发生胸闷、胸痛、头晕、头痛等不良反应,无严重事件发生.结论 腺苷负荷心肌灌注显像诊断老年人冠心病的敏感性、特异性高,尤其对探查和定位严重的冠脉病变准确性更高;腺苷负荷试验过程中副作用小,且因检查无创,因此在老年人冠心病的临床诊断应用中具有重要的价值.  相似文献

目的评估稳定型老年冠心病(CAD)患者衰弱的发生情况,分析与衰弱相关的指标,以及研究衰弱对稳定型CAD患者短期预后的影响。方法连续入选2014年12月1日至2015年4月30日期间在北京协和医院心内科及老年医学科门诊就诊的老年患者153例,进行老年综合评估及临床衰弱量表(《2FS)评估,运用CAD特异性指数来量化共存基础疾病的影响。随访患者非常规就诊(URV)及全因死亡发生率。结果依据CFS评估结果,将153例患者分为两组:衰弱组(n=69,45.10%)和非衰弱组(n=84,54.90%)。其中,中-重度衰弱患者33例,占21.57%(33/153)。与非衰弱组相比,衰弱组患者的握力和步速显著降低,而炎症指标超敏C-反应蛋白(hs-CRP)和白细胞介素-6(IL-6)显著增高,差异均具有统计学意义(P0.05)。步速的衰弱诊断界值为:男性0.879 m/s;女性0.870 m/s。握力的衰弱诊断界值为:男性29.85 kg;女性19.50 kg。,Cox回归分析显示,CFS评分是稳定型CAD患者URV(HR:3.312;95%CI:1.439~7.621;P=0.005)的独立风险预测因子。结论老年CAD患者衰弱的发生率较高,尤其中-重度衰弱患者需要得到关注。步速和握力均可作为衰弱评估的指标。CFS评分是老年冠心病患者URV的独立风险预测因子。  相似文献

Invasive treatment for coronary artery disease in the elderly   总被引:1,自引:0,他引:1  
The widespread availability of coronary artery bypass grafting and percutaneous transluminal coronary angioplasty presents important treatment options for the older patient. The findings from a number of surgical series of coronary artery bypass grafting and percutaneous transluminal coronary angioplasty are summarized. Certain trends are evident. Perioperative mortality, cardiovascular morbidity, and other complications, while declining, remain somewhat higher in elderly patients. However, the impact of age alone is slight. In both coronary artery bypass grafting and percutaneous transluminal coronary angioplasty, complications are more closely correlated with the presence of serious concomitant disease. Long-term survival and pain relief after coronary artery bypass grafting are excellent in older patients, and percutaneous transluminal coronary angioplasty may be the treatment of choice in some elderly patients with coronary artery disease. As in younger patients, prolongation of survival should not be the exclusive goal. Rather, a focus on quality of life and freedom from dependency should be seriously considered.  相似文献

The past few years have brought significant improvements in the field of cardiovascular magnetic resonance imaging (MRI), which evolved from an experimental technique to a clinically accepted method of coronary artery disease detection (stress MRI) and viability assessment. In this article, we describe current MRI technology for detection and functional assessment of ischemia, such as dobutamine/atropine MRI, perfusion techniques, viability, and flow reserve in native coronary arteries and grafts. With further refinement in the technology, wide acceptance of cardiovascular MRI is anticipated in clinical practice.  相似文献

Over the last decade, there has been increased recognition that atherosclerosis imaging adds greatly to the ability to identify patients at high risk for cardiac events. Technologies such as electron beam computed tomography and carotid intimal media thickness have contributed significantly to our understanding of the prevalence of preclinical atherosclerosis and its consequences. Guidelines and policy toward these modalities have shifted, with increased recognition of the importance among experts in cardiology, lipidology, and preventive medicine. Because most adverse events related to atherosclerosis occur in individuals at an intermediate risk, data suggest that it will be most cost-effective to concentrate screening efforts on this group of patients. This article reviews the current understanding of the value of coronary artery calcium screening in asymptomatic and symptomatic patients. The validity of measuring coronary artery calcium with new multislice computed tomography scanners is also reviewed. Accurate measurement of subclinical coronary atherosclerosis should significantly improve the accuracy of global cardiovascular risk prediction and allow for tracking of atherosclerosis burden as well as better prediction of future cardiovascular events.  相似文献

This report describes a review of the available scientific evidence through 2005 on direct noninvasive imaging tests (NITs) for coronary artery disease. In particular, the report addresses 6 key questions provided by the Agency for Healthcare Research and Quality and the Centers for Medicare and Medicaid Services. The questions examine the degree to which current evidence supports confident judgments about the use of NITs in the assessment of native coronary artery stenosis in clinical practice. The 2 NITs that are examined in detail in this report are 16 (and higher)-multidetector computed tomography angiography and 1.5-T magnetic resonance angiography to evaluate for stenosis in native coronary arteries. Reported sensitivity of NITs ranged from 68% to 100%; reported specificity ranged from 57% to 100% (patient-based analysis). Limitations include the exclusion of significant numbers of segments and patients, with often only the proximal coronary segments visualized. There is no direct evidence assessing the clinical use of NITs in terms of the incremental benefits or risks compared to alternative testing strategies. Although the ability of noninvasive direct coronary imaging technologies is promising-particularly the 64-multidetector computed tomography angiography-the evidence does not provide strong guidance on whether and how such technologies should be used in the population generally, or for Medicare beneficiaries specifically. Informed clinical and policy decision making will require further study of these technologies in well-characterized clinical contexts, in typical practice settings, and with attention to impact on management and health outcomes.  相似文献

老年冠心病患者冠状动脉病变特点   总被引:3,自引:1,他引:3  
目的探讨老年冠心病患者冠状动脉的病变特点。方法临床诊断冠心病患者602例,其中老年女性207例(老年女性组),经冠状动脉造影确诊123例,中青年女性129例(中青年女性组),老年男性266例(老年男性组)。对比分析老年女性组与中青年女性组患者冠状动脉造影阳性率,老年女性组与老年男性组患者冠状动脉病变的不同特点。结果老年女性组不稳定性心绞痛和急性心肌梗死冠状动脉造影阳性率显著高于中青年女性组(77.3%vs57.7%,95.8%vs66.7%,P<0.01),两组患者稳定性心绞痛和陈旧性心肌梗死无统计学差异((78.2%vs76.5%,95.0%vs100.0%,P>0.05)。冠状动脉造影阳性的老年女性组与老年男性组患者不同临床类型的冠状动脉病变血管支数无统计学差异(P>0.05),老年女性组稳定性心绞痛和陈旧性心肌梗死冠状动脉Gensini积分均显著高于老年男性组[(54±7)分vs(46±5)分,(78±9)分vs(68±4)分,P<0.05],两组患者冠状动脉病变分布无统计学差异(P>0.05)。结论老年女性患者冠状动脉病变阳性率高于中青年女性,部分老年女性患者冠状动脉病变程度较老年男性患者重。  相似文献

Changing population demographics dictate that in the next decade physicians will be increasingly faced with treating coronary artery disease in the elderly. Despite this, there is a paucity of data to guide management decisions in this population. Currently, it appears that "low-risk" or mild coronary artery disease can be treated medically so long as appropriate adjustments are made for aging changes in renal function, hepatic metabolism, noncompliance, multisystem disease, etc. Unfortunately, most elderly patients have "high-risk" or severe coronary artery disease. Balloon dilatation can yield excellent results in certain highly selected "high-risk" patients, but its role in the frequently encountered multivessel disease patient is unclear until current studies are completed. Coronary bypass grafting in selected patients clearly prolongs survival, but careful patient selection and meticulous preoperative and postoperative is required. Finally, the importance of issues such as quality of life, function independence, and cost must be addressed in more detail if physicians are to make rational decisions in treating this expanding population.  相似文献

This study determines whether a mathematical model can be used to assess noninvasively the extent of coronary artery disease (CAD). The model was based on stepwise multivariate discriminant analysis of data obtained in 99 patients from clinical and nonhemodynamic exercise variables, or from radionuclide determination of left ventricular function at rest or during exercise, or both. The extent of CAD was assessed by a scoring system and by the number of diseased vessels.The variables selected by this method (Q-wave infarction, exercise LV ejection fraction, change in systolic blood pressure from rest to exercise, sex and diabetes mellitus) yielded a predictive accuracy of 82% for the identification of patients with extensive CAD (score ≥ 35). Slightly better results were achieved by a subgroup of 77 patients who had adequate exercise end points (exercise heart rate ≥ 120 beats/min, or angina or ST depression during exercise). In these patients, the predictive accuracy was 84%. The model also identified patients with “light” CAD (score ≤ 10) with a predictive accuracy of 82%.Thus, noninvasive assessment of the extent of CAD is possible with a stepwise multivariate discriminant analysis of clinical, electrocardiographic and left ventricular function assessed by radionuclide ventriculography at rest and during exercise. The scoring system was superior to the conventional method of classifying patients according to the number of diseased vessels.  相似文献

Radionuclide myocardial perfusion imaging (MPI) can be used to demonstrate the presence of coronary heart disease and to risk stratify and guide management of patients with known disease. It has the ability to localize hemodynamically important coronary stenoses, and assess the extent and severity of coronary obstruction by the presence and extent of perfusion defects. A normal stress MPI indicates the absence of coronary obstruction and hence of clinically significant disease. Cardiac PET has the advantage from SPECT of higher spatial and temporal resolution, and a decreased radiation exposure to patients. Hybrid cardiac imaging combining SPECT or PET with CT data appears to offer superior diagnostic and prognostic information in patients with intermediate risk for CAD. A significant progress in better quantification of myocardial blood flow and coronary flow reserve has recently been seen. Also several studies have demonstrated that the combination of imaging apoptosis and matrix metalloproteinases production can help imaging vulnerable plaque and identifying the group of high-risk asymptomatic patients who will benefit most by an imaging procedure.  相似文献

Tissue Doppler imaging for the diagnosis of coronary artery disease   总被引:14,自引:0,他引:14  
PURPOSE OF REVIEW: Tissue Doppler imaging (TDI) is a diagnostic method that provides quantitative data about myocardial function. The present review discusses the most recent developments in the application of TDI in coronary artery disease. RECENT FINDINGS: The most widely used TDI modality is velocity imaging, and systolic function is measured as peak velocity during LV ejection. Several recent studies show that TDI measurements during the LV isovolumic phases provide unique information regarding myocardial dysfunction. Since velocity imaging is confounded by influence from velocities in other segments, the TDI-based modalities strain- and strain rate imaging (SRI) have been introduced to measure regional shortening fraction and shortening rate, respectively.Velocity imaging during stress echocardiography has been validated clinically and appears equivalent, but not superior to conventional visual assessment of grey scale images. Potentially, more comprehensive evaluation that includes the use of SRI may improve the diagnostic power of TDI further. Preliminary reports suggest that TDI may have an important role in the assessment of viability in acute coronary occlusion, but this needs to be demonstrated in appropriately designed clinical trials. SUMMARY: At the present time tissue Doppler velocity imaging can be recommended for clinical use, especially the pulsed mode. Strain rate imaging may be useful as additional imaging, but needs further refinement before it is ready for routine clinical use.  相似文献

A consecutive series of 121 patients 70 years of age and older who underwent aortocoronary artery saphenous vein bypass grafting without other cardiac procedures during a 5 year period was analyzed and follow-up status ascertained. This group was compared with a consecutive series of 2,850 patients under the age of 70 who underwent aortocoronary bypass during the same period. The patients aged 70 years or greater had a higher incidence of unstable angina pectoris, congestive heart fallure and cardlomegaly on roentgenography. They had more severe coronary obstruction with a 29 percent incidence rate of left main coronary disease versus a 15 percent incidence rate in the patients aged less than 70 years (P < 0.001). The hospital mortality rate for patients aged less than 70 years was 1.1 percent (31 of 2,850) and for those aged 70 years or greater was 1.6 percent (2 of 121). The 119 patients aged 70 years or greater who survived surgery had a significantly greater incidence of postoperative stroke (3 patients), supraventricular tachycardia (28 patients), transient postoperative psychosis (9 patients), heart block requiring permanent pacing (2 patients), intraaortic balloon pumping (5 patients) and pulmonary embolism (4 patients) than patients aged less than 70 years. Both groups had significant symptomatic improvement: More than 95 percent of the survivors in each group were angina-free or in improved condition at late follow-up. Survival at 36 months was 95 percent for the patients in both age groups. A subgroup of patients aged 75 years or greater had comparable symptomatic results and survival. Patients aged 70 years or greater need not be denied the benefits of coronary bypass surgery on the basis of advanced age alone, although these patients have complfcations of surgery more frequently. However, severe calcification of the ascending aorta is a relative contraindication to saphenous vein bypass surgery in this age group.  相似文献

The growing prevalence of coronary artery disease, also in younger population, inspires constant development of coronary atherogenesis risk stratification and early diagnosis methods. The coronary artery calcium score is a simple parameter, requiring only a relatively small radiation dose to obtain in computed tomography. So far completed studies have provided consistent evidence in support of its specificity to exclude coronary artery disease, along with its predictive value for future cardiac events. Our paper is a review of peerviewed journals regarding in coronary artery calcium scoring, including the most recent guidelines on its use in establishing a diagnosis of coronary artery disease.  相似文献
